On applicability of dilute solutions laws for liquid metallic systems

Results of electrochemical separation of cerium and yttrium on different liquid metal electrodes in KCl-NaCl-LnCl3 melt are presented. In all cases the salt phase is enriched by yttrium and the metal one-by cerium. A good agreement of results obtained with the source cerium and yttrium alloys testifies to the fact that exchange reaction equilibrium is achieved in the experiments
